Education, Reform and the State
Discover the essential insights of education policy with Education, Reform and the State by John Furlong. Published by Taylor & Francis Ltd in 2017, this hardback edition spans 280 pages and provides a comprehensive contemporary history of education policy in the late twentieth century. Renowned educationalists delve into the significant legislative and structural transformations that have shaped the educational landscape over the past 25 years.
